Transaction 0323612831a1480e8095d90f49c91197ab5c5617c26d0435a76d823b9ca6f5cf
1 Input
1 Output
-
0323612831a1480e8095d90f49c91197ab5c5617c26d0435a76d823b9ca6f5cf:0
- value
- 59854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0d09282bb4cab6f0d0e6f9f8829e027152089c7 OP_EQUAL
- address
- 3Lj8LJVhgugebvLi98eHEMQEKK74Y8DkBr